* [U-Boot] [PATCH] omap3: mmc: mmc2 support
@ 2009-03-26 10:47 Minkyu Kang
2009-03-26 23:16 ` Dirk Behme
0 siblings, 1 reply; 7+ messages in thread
From: Minkyu Kang @ 2009-03-26 10:47 UTC (permalink / raw)
To: u-boot
There are 3 MMC/SD/SDIO host controllers inside the device.
This patch will support mmc2 and mmc3.
Signed-off-by: Minkyu Kang <mk7.kang@samsung.com>
---
drivers/mmc/omap3_mmc.c | 38 ++++++++++++++++++++++-------
include/asm-arm/arch-omap3/mmc_host_def.h | 18 ++++++++++++-
include/asm-arm/arch-omap3/omap3.h | 3 ++
include/configs/omap3_beagle.h | 1 +
include/configs/omap3_evm.h | 1 +
include/configs/omap3_overo.h | 1 +
include/configs/omap3_pandora.h | 1 +
include/configs/omap3_zoom1.h | 1 +
8 files changed, 53 insertions(+), 11 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/mmc/omap3_mmc.c b/drivers/mmc/omap3_mmc.c
index e90db7e..edc56fa 100644
--- a/drivers/mmc/omap3_mmc.c
+++ b/drivers/mmc/omap3_mmc.c
@@ -62,10 +62,21 @@ void twl4030_mmc_config(void)
{
unsigned char data;
- data = DEV_GRP_P1;
- i2c_write(PWRMGT_ADDR_ID4, VMMC1_DEV_GRP, 1, &data, 1);
- data = VMMC1_VSEL_30;
- i2c_write(PWRMGT_ADDR_ID4, VMMC1_DEDICATED, 1, &data, 1);
+ switch (CONFIG_MMC_INDEX) {
+ case 1:
+ data = DEV_GRP_P1;
+ i2c_write(PWRMGT_ADDR_ID4, VMMC1_DEV_GRP, 1, &data, 1);
+ data = VMMC1_VSEL_30;
+ i2c_write(PWRMGT_ADDR_ID4, VMMC1_DEDICATED, 1, &data, 1);
+ break;
+ case 2:
+ case 3:
+ data = DEV_GRP_P1;
+ i2c_write(PWRMGT_ADDR_ID4, VMMC2_DEV_GRP, 1, &data, 1);
+ data = VMMC2_VSEL_185;
+ i2c_write(PWRMGT_ADDR_ID4, VMMC2_DEDICATED, 1, &data, 1);
+ break;
+ }
}
unsigned char mmc_board_init(void)
@@ -74,12 +85,21 @@ unsigned char mmc_board_init(void)
twl4030_mmc_config();
- writel(readl(&t2_base->pbias_lite) | PBIASLITEPWRDNZ1 |
- PBIASSPEEDCTRL0 | PBIASLITEPWRDNZ0,
- &t2_base->pbias_lite);
+ switch (CONFIG_MMC_INDEX) {
+ case 1:
+ writel(readl(&t2_base->pbias_lite) | PBIASLITEPWRDNZ1 |
+ PBIASSPEEDCTRL0 | PBIASLITEPWRDNZ0,
+ &t2_base->pbias_lite);
- writel(readl(&t2_base->devconf0) | MMCSDIO1ADPCLKISEL,
- &t2_base->devconf0);
+ writel(readl(&t2_base->devconf0) | MMCSDIO1ADPCLKISEL,
+ &t2_base->devconf0);
+ break;
+ case 2:
+ case 3:
+ writel(readl(&t2_base->devconf1) | MMCSDIO2ADPCLKISEL,
+ &t2_base->devconf1);
+ break;
+ }
return 1;
}

Minkyu Kang wrote:
> There are 3 MMC/SD/SDIO host controllers inside the device.
> This patch will support mmc2 and mmc3.
By this patch, the MMC controller actually used is configured by
CONFIG_MMC_INDEX at compile time? I.e. setting CONFIG_MMC_INDEX to 1
will use mmc1, 2 will switch to mmc2 and CONFIG_MMC_INDEX 3 will
switch to mmc3?
If I got this right, do you think we can do this at runtime? E.g.
implementing a custom command
select_mmc <# of mmc controller to be used>
?
With this, we could switch to mmc2 by doing something like
select_mmc 2
and afterwards all mmc read/write access will go to mmc2.
What do you think?
Looking at MMC commands, there is also a <device num> option available
for mmc commands, e.g.
mmc read <device num>
Not sure if this could help us here.
Maybe the MMC experts can advice how to do this the best way?

The idea is OK, but I would like to have this implemented using a
consistent interface across all other storage devices.
In other words, a "FOO device [dev] - show or set current device"
command should be implemented, no matter if "FOO" is "ide" or "usb"
or "sata" or "scsi" or "mmc" or ...
